How to Reach / Directions

How to reach Aberdeen Life in the UK centre

📍 Location & Address

🏢 The test centre is located inside the North East Scotland College building in Aberdeen:

Address:
PSI at Aberdeen College
North East Scotland College, Ground Floor,
Gallowgate, Aberdeen, Scotland, AB25 1BN

🕘 Usually open Monday–Friday during daytime hours.

Make sure to look for the North East Scotland College signage on the building — it’s usually clearly visible as you approach on Gallowgate.


By Train 🚉

If you’re coming from outside Aberdeen or prefer rail travel:

  • 🚆 Arrive at Aberdeen Train Station — the main rail station in the city.

  • The station is about 1 km (about a 12–15 minute walk) from the test centre.

Walking from the station:

  1. Head north along B983

  2. Walk through the city centre

  3. Continue to Loch Street / Gallowgate

  4. The test centre will be on your right 📍

📌 If you prefer not to walk:

  • You could take a local bus from near the station — but many find it simpler to walk due to the short distance.


By Bus 🚌

Aberdeen has a good city bus network run by companies like First Bus and Stagecoach.

🛑 Recommended Bus Stops (all within ~5 min walk):

  • Seamount Road

  • Bon Accord Centre

  • Nelson Street
    These stops are close enough to walk to the test centre comfortably.

🚌 How to Pay on the Bus

  • Most buses now use contactless payment

    • Tap your debit/credit card when boarding

    • Or use Apple Pay / Google Pay

  • Some buses still accept exact cash (coins) if contactless isn’t available

  • Ask the driver if you’re unsure — they’re usually happy to help 😊

📱 Tip: Apps like First Bus App or checking an online bus map helps you plan the best route and times before you travel.


By Car 🚗

Driving to the test centre is straightforward — it’s near the centre of Aberdeen.

⚠️ Road Notes

  • There are bus priority lanes / bus gates in the city centre — watch road signs and obey restrictions to avoid fines. Aberdeen City Council


🅿️ Parking Information

🅿️ On-Street Parking

  • Loch Street (near the centre) has limited on-street spaces, and spots aren’t guaranteed on test day.


📍 Recommended Parking Nearby

West North Street Car Park

  • 📍 About 500 m walk from the college building (easy walk).

  • 🅿️ Two-hour stay: ~£2.40 (typical, but check signage — prices may change).

  • 👉 You can usually pay by:

    • Cash

    • PayByPhone App (enter location code from the sign)

🪪 This gives you enough time to walk to the centre, take your test, and return to your car.

💡 Tip: Aberdeen city centre has many paid car parks (West North Street, Loch Street, Union Square, Chapel Street, etc.) — look for signs and prices before parking. Aberdeen City Council


📌 Finding the Building Easily

When you’re close:

✔ Look for North East Scotland College graphics and signs on the building exterior — it’s hard to miss.

✔ The test centre is on the ground floor, so you won’t need to go up stairs or elevators.


📞 Before You Go

✔ Arrive at least 15–20 minutes early
✔ Bring your appointment confirmation
✔ Take valid ID (passport / driving licence) — no ID, no entry!
